| 1 | Modulatory effects of acupuncture on brain networks in mild cognitive impairment patients显示文摘Functional magnetic resonance imaging has been widely used to investigate the effects of acupuncture on neural activity. However, most functional magnetic resonance imaging studies have focused on acute changes in brain activation induced by acupuncture. Thus, the time course of the therapeutic effects of acupuncture remains unclear. In this study, 32 patients with amnestic mild cognitive impairment were randomly divided into two groups, where they received either Tiaoshen Yizhi acupuncture or sham acupoint acupuncture. The needles were either twirled at Tiaoshen Yizhi acupoints, including Sishencong(EX-HN1), Yintang(EX-HN3), Neiguan(PC6), Taixi(KI3), Fenglong(ST40), and Taichong(LR3), or at related sham acupoints at a depth of approximately 15 mm, an angle of ± 60°, and a rate of approximately 120 times per minute. Acupuncture was conducted for 4 consecutive weeks, five times per week, on weekdays. Resting-state functional magnetic resonance imaging indicated that connections between cognition-related regions such as the insula, dorsolateral prefrontal cortex, hippocampus, thalamus, inferior parietal lobule, and anterior cingulate cortex increased after acupuncture at Tiaoshen Yizhi acupoints. The insula, dorsolateral prefrontal cortex, and hippocampus acted as central brain hubs. Patients in the Tiaoshen Yizhi group exhibited improved cognitive performance after acupuncture. In the sham acupoint acupuncture group, connections between brain regions were dispersed, and we found no differences in cognitive function following the treatment. | 9 | Acute-on-chronic liver failure in a multi-ethnic Asian city:A comparison of patients identified by Asia-Pacific Association for the Study of the Liver and European Association for the Study of the Liver definitions显示文摘AIM To explore the applicability of the Asia-Pacific Association for the Study of the Liver(APASL) and European Association for the Study of the Liver(EASL) guidelines for acute-on-chronic liver failure(ACLF) in profiling patients and determining the outcome.METHODS Patients admitted to a tertiary hospital in Singapore with acute decompensation of liver disease from January 2004to July 2014 are screened for ACLF according to the APASL and EASL criteria. The patients' data(including basic demographics, information about existing chronic liver disease, information about the acute decompensation, relevant laboratory values during admission, treatment, and outcome) are retrospectively analyzed to determine the background, precipitating factors and outcome.RESULTS A total of 458 liver patients is analyzed, and 78 patients with ACLF are identified. Sixty-three patients(80.8%) meet the APASL criteria, 64 patients(82.1%) meet the EASL criteria, and 49 patients(62.8%) fulfilled both criteria. The most common causes of acute liver injury are bacterial infections(59.0%), hepatitis B flare(29.5%), and variceal bleeding(24.4%). The common aetiologies of the underlying chronic disease included hepatitis B(43.6%), alcoholic(20.5%) and cryptogenic(11.5%) liver disease. The overall mortality rate is 61.5%. Increased age, the number of organ failures(as per CLIF-SOFA score), peak creatinine, INR, and amylase levels are associated with increased mortality or the need for liver transplantation. 14.3% of patients undergo liver transplantation with a 100% 1-year survival rate.
